ReportDuero is a quiet coastal town known for its fishing communities and peaceful seaside views. It serves as a gateway to nearby diving spots and marine attractions along Bohol's southern coast. Gentle hills and fertile farmland add to its laid-back countryside charm.

Sikatuna is known for the Bilar Man-Made Forest that stretches along part of its scenic highway. The town is named after Datu Sikatuna, the Bohol chieftain remembered for the historic Blood Compact with Miguel López de Legazpi. Thick forests and rolling hills give the area a cool and refreshing atmosphere.

Getafe is famous for the Banacon Mangrove Forest, one of the largest man-made mangrove forests in Asia. Visitors can explore its long boardwalks while enjoying peaceful coastal scenery and rich birdlife. The town is also an important jump-off point for island-hopping adventures.

Loon is known for the beautiful Loon Church, a National Cultural Treasure that was carefully restored after the 2013 earthquake. The town is also the gateway to Cabilao Island, a popular destination for diving and marine life. Its coastline, coral-rich waters, and historic landmarks make it a favorite for both nature and history lovers.
